Finite Automata And Formal Languages By Padma Reddy Pdf Fix Site
| Module | Key Topics Covered | | :--- | :--- | | | Alphabets, strings, languages, language operations (union, concatenation, Kleene star). An overview of the Chomsky Hierarchy , which classifies grammars and languages. | | 2. Finite Automata | Deterministic Finite Automata (DFA) : Formal 5-tuple definition, transition diagrams/tables, language acceptance, design strategies. Non-Deterministic Finite Automata (NFA) : Definition, equivalence to DFA, conversion methods (subset construction). NFA with ε-Transitions : Concept, elimination techniques, and conversion to NFA without ε-moves. | | 3. Regular Expressions and Languages | Formal definition, operators, converting between regular expressions and finite automata. Properties of regular languages, including their closure properties (union, intersection, complement) and the Pumping Lemma to prove if a language is non-regular. | | 4. Context-Free Grammars (CFGs) and Languages (CFLs) | Formal definition of CFGs, derivations, parse trees, ambiguity. Simplification and normal forms (Chomsky Normal Form - CNF, Greibach Normal Form - GNF). | | 5. Pushdown Automata (PDA) | Definition and operation as a finite automaton with a stack. Relationship with CFLs, and the conversion between CFGs and PDAs. | | 6. Turing Machines and Advanced Topics | The Turing Machine as a model of general computation, its standard and variant forms, and the concepts of computability and decidability. An introduction to undecidability and intractable problems, potentially including the Post Correspondence Problem. |
Would you like a summary of where to find this table in the PDF (chapter/page reference) or a downloadable link tip?
: Learn why a stack is needed for PDA but not for DFA, or why a Turing machine requires an infinite tape. This conceptual clarity helps with tricky problem variations. Regarding PDF Access and Copyright
Padma Reddy's book is excellent for this. Work through the examples without looking at the solution first, then compare your approach. finite automata and formal languages by padma reddy pdf
PDAs are machines that accept Context-Free Languages. The book explains: Equivalence of PDA and CFG. 6. Turing Machines (TM)
The "Padma Reddy" series is highly regarded in engineering circles, particularly under VTU (Visvesvaraya Technological University) and similar curriculums, for several reasons:
In conclusion, the book "Finite Automata and Formal Languages" by Padma Reddy is a valuable resource for students and professionals in Computer Science and related fields. The book provides a clear and concise introduction to the subject, covering both theoretical and practical aspects of finite automata and formal languages. The book's relevance and importance lie in its ability to provide a solid foundation in the subject, making it an essential resource for anyone interested in pursuing a career in Computer Science or related fields. | Module | Key Topics Covered | |
In the realm of computer science engineering, is a core subject that forms the foundation for understanding how computers solve problems, the limits of computation, and the design of programming languages. A key textbook that has helped thousands of students in India and beyond grasp these abstract concepts is " Finite Automata and Formal Languages " by Padma Reddy .
When searching for "Finite Automata and Formal Languages by Padma Reddy PDF free download," ensure you are complying with copyright laws. Using legitimate sources for educational material is always the best practice. Tips to Study This Subject Effectively
Covers Deterministic (DFA) and Non-Deterministic (NFA) machines, including conversions from NFA to DFA and minimization techniques. Regular Expressions (RE): Finite Automata | Deterministic Finite Automata (DFA) :
Two types of acceptance: Acceptance by final state and acceptance by empty store (empty stack). Equivalence between PDA and CFG. 5. Turing Machines (TM)
The book highlights the utility of automata in various technical fields: DFA and NFA Concepts in Automata Theory | PDF - Scribd